如何通过配置防火墙隐藏网站服务器的真实IP地址?
发布时间 - 2025-01-20 00:00:00 点击率:次在当今的网络环境中,确保网站服务器的安全性和隐私性至关重要。隐藏服务器的真实IP地址不仅可以防止恶意攻击者直接针对服务器进行攻击,还可以为服务器提供额外的一层保护。本文将介绍如何通过配置防火墙来实现这一目标。
1. 理解为什么需要隐藏服务器的IP地址
隐藏服务器的真实IP地址有多个原因。如果攻击者知道您的服务器IP地址,他们可以直接对该IP发起攻击,例如DDoS攻击、暴力破解等。公开的IP地址可能会被用于非法活动或恶意行为的追踪。隐藏IP地址可以减少不必要的扫描和探测,降低被发现的风险。
2. 防火墙的基本概念
防火墙是一种网络安全系统,用于监控和控制进出网络流量。它可以根据预设的安全规则允许或阻止数据包的传输。通过正确配置防火墙,您可以限制对服务器的访问,并隐藏其真实IP地址。
3. 使用NAT(网络地址转换)隐藏服务器IP
NAT是隐藏服务器IP地址的一种常用方法。NAT可以使内部网络中的设备共享一个公共IP地址对外通信。当外部请求到达时,防火墙会将请求转发给内部服务器;而当服务器响应时,防火墙会将响应重新封装并使用公共IP地址发送出去。这样,外部用户就无法得知服务器的真实IP地址。
4. 配置防火墙规则以限制直接访问
为了进一步增强安全性,您可以配置防火墙规则,限制直接访问服务器的IP地址。这可以通过以下几种方式实现:
- 仅允许特定端口的流量:只开放必要的服务端口(如HTTP/HTTPS),其他所有端口都应被封锁。
- 设置白名单:仅允许来自可信来源的IP地址访问服务器。
- 使用反向代理:将流量导向一个中间服务器(如CDN节点),而不是直接指向源站。
5. 使用CDN服务隐藏服务器IP
内容分发网络(CDN)可以在全球范围内缓存静态资源,并且通常还提供了DDoS防护等功能。通过将网站托管于CDN上,您可以有效地隐藏原始服务器的IP地址。当用户访问网站时,他们的请求会被路由到最近的CDN节点,而不是直接与您的服务器交互。
6. 定期审查和更新安全策略
随着威胁环境的变化和技术的发展,定期审查和更新您的安全策略非常重要。确保您的防火墙规则始终处于最新状态,并根据需要调整以应对新的挑战。
通过合理配置防火墙并结合其他技术手段(如NAT、CDN等),可以有效地隐藏网站服务器的真实IP地址,从而提高系统的安全性和稳定性。请记住没有任何单一措施能够完全保证安全,因此建议采取多层次的安全防护策略。
# 安溪网站建设定制哪家好
# 红庙商城网站建设
# 河北特制网站建设市面价
# 盛大网站建设海报素材
# 漳州网站建设代理电话
# 定海区网站建设加盟
# 网站建设之域名选购篇
# 专业绍兴网站建设费用
# 才子网站建设美丽
# 蕴川路上海网站建设
# 北京理财网站建设
# 网站建设改代码改哪些
# 渭南网站建设地点推广
# 卫辉服装网站建设
# 网站的建设与维护
# 网站建设职业要求
# 萧山租房网站建设管理
# 常熟做网站建设
# 芜湖建设银行网站地址
# 网站外链建设发布
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
百度输入法ai面板怎么关 百度输入法ai面板隐藏技巧
Laravel路由Route怎么设置_Laravel基础路由定义与参数传递规则【详解】
黑客入侵网站服务器的常见手法有哪些?
Laravel怎么使用Collection集合方法_Laravel数组操作高级函数pluck与map【手册】
微信小程序 input输入框控件详解及实例(多种示例)
微信小程序 require机制详解及实例代码
ChatGPT回答中断怎么办 引导AI继续输出完整内容的方法
如何在万网主机上快速搭建网站?
Laravel Fortify是什么,和Jetstream有什么关系
三星网站视频制作教程下载,三星w23网页如何全屏?
node.js报错:Cannot find module 'ejs'的解决办法
实例解析angularjs的filter过滤器
google浏览器怎么清理缓存_谷歌浏览器清除缓存加速详细步骤
Laravel Seeder填充数据教程_Laravel模型工厂Factory使用
手机网站制作与建设方案,手机网站如何建设?
专业型网站制作公司有哪些,我设计专业的,谁给推荐几个设计师兼职类的网站?
Laravel数据库迁移怎么用_Laravel Migration管理数据库结构的正确姿势
Python文本处理实践_日志清洗解析【指导】
Laravel怎么创建自己的包(Package)_Laravel扩展包开发入门到发布
如何做网站制作流程,*游戏网站怎么搭建?
Laravel如何使用Eloquent ORM进行数据库操作?(CRUD示例)
Laravel如何获取当前用户信息_Laravel Auth门面获取用户ID
免费视频制作网站,更新又快又好的免费电影网站?
哪家制作企业网站好,开办像阿里巴巴那样的网络公司和网站要怎么做?
大同网页,大同瑞慈医院官网?
Laravel如何发送邮件_Laravel Mailables构建与发送邮件的简明教程
独立制作一个网站多少钱,建立网站需要花多少钱?
黑客如何利用漏洞与弱口令入侵网站服务器?
品牌网站制作公司有哪些,买正品品牌一般去哪个网站买?
QQ浏览器网页版登录入口 个人中心在线进入
Laravel如何优雅地处理服务层_在Laravel中使用Service层和Repository层
Laravel怎么定时执行任务_Laravel任务调度器Schedule配置与Cron设置【教程】
Laravel如何升级到最新版本?(升级指南和步骤)
laravel怎么实现图片的压缩和裁剪_laravel图片压缩与裁剪方法
Laravel怎么实现观察者模式Observer_Laravel模型事件监听与解耦开发【指南】
高性能网站服务器部署指南:稳定运行与安全配置优化方案
html如何与html链接_实现多个HTML页面互相链接【互相】
韩国网站服务器搭建指南:VPS选购、域名解析与DNS配置推荐
如何快速搭建自助建站会员专属系统?
网站制作大概多少钱一个,做一个平台网站大概多少钱?
标题:Vue + Vuex + JWT 身份认证的正确实践与常见误区解析
laravel怎么为应用开启和关闭维护模式_laravel应用维护模式开启与关闭方法
如何在VPS电脑上快速搭建网站?
Laravel路由怎么定义_Laravel核心路由系统完全入门指南
如何在IIS7中新建站点?详细步骤解析
Laravel如何使用Service Provider服务提供者_Laravel依赖注入与容器绑定【深度】
如何正确下载安装西数主机建站助手?
,南京靠谱的征婚网站?
Laravel如何与Pusher实现实时通信?(WebSocket示例)
如何在橙子建站上传落地页?操作指南详解

